hey guys, just need some advice. I originally had the r1 which I loved but about 3months ago it started sparking at the psu (possibly damaged during some home renovations etc..). Anyway I ditched it and bought a rax80 with mesh extender. I'm not overly impressed for the money I've spent and occasionally at random it drops the connection and needs a reboot. Anyway I'm thinking of getting the r2 and running the rax80 as an access point, that way my gaming benefits from the r2 and the house has extensive wifi6 coverage from the rax80 and mesh extender ... any thoughts if this would be an ok setup? Or would using the r2 instead of the rax80 be a downgrade?

Hey, welcome to the forum!

You could absolutely do it that way - obviously the R2 is not going to perform the same wirelessly as AX so having that in AP mode so you get the best of WiFi and the best of software is a good idea. Any devices connected to the AP then will appear as though they're directly connected to the R2 so you can apply settings to them directly.
